When an antenna that is one half wave length long has RF energy applied to it at its resonant frequency a standing wave develops on it. Voltage and Current Distribution on a Half Wave Antenna •To get EM radiation, we need to accelerate some electrons •At end => Voltage max & current min •At center => Voltage min & current max •Feed impedance changes as the feed point moves •Min Z at center (typically 50-75 ohms) •Max Z at ends (typically 2-5K ohms) •Off Center Fed Dipole (OCFD) (typically ~200 ohms). 900 MHz. 2 = 33 feet.
